#d84713 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d84713 is composed of 84.7% red, 27.8%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67.1% magenta, 91.2%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 15.8 degrees, a saturation of 83.8% and a lightness of 46.1%. #d84713 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8e26 with #b10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

Shades and Tints of #d84713

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120602 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#d84713 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#6c6c6c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#82655a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#8e802a Protanopia 1% of men
  • #a07900 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#db4b4f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#a96b22 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#b46706 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#da4a39 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
